Foot Pumice Stone vs Electronic Foot File: What’s the Difference?

When it comes to taking care of your feet, there are a few tools that can make the process easier and more effective. Two popular options are a foot pumice stone and an electronic foot file. While both are designed to remove dead skin from your feet and leave them feeling soft and smooth, there are some key differences between the two. Let’s take a closer look.

Foot Pumice Stones: A Traditional Option

A foot pumice stone is a natural volcanic rock that is formed when lava and water mix together. The stone is porous and lightweight, which makes it an ideal tool for exfoliating the skin on your feet. To use a foot pumice stone, you simply wet the stone and your feet, and then rub the stone back and forth over the areas where you want to remove dead skin.

One of the biggest advantages of a foot pumice stone is that it is a natural material that does not require any electricity or batteries. This makes it an affordable and eco-friendly option for those who want to care for their feet without using electrical tools. Additionally, because the stone is lightweight and easy to hold, you have complete control over the amount of pressure you apply to your skin.

Electronic Foot Files: The Modern Alternative

Electronic foot files, on the other hand, are powered tools that use rotation or vibration to remove dead skin from your feet. These machines usually have a spinning head or roller that is covered in an abrasive material, which buffs away dry and callused skin on your feet.

One of the benefits of electronic foot files is that they can be very efficient at removing dead skin quickly and effectively. Some models also include different speed settings or attachments for a customized experience. However, because electronic foot files require batteries or a power source, they can be more expensive than a simple foot pumice stone.
